Police warn criminals in Kwanobuhle that their acts will not be tolerated.

The Acting District Commissioner, Brig Thandiswa Kupiso is warning those responsible in Kwanobuhle for senselessly attacking, stealing and looting businesses in unrelated incidents yesterday afternoon, 09 July 2021.

It is alleged that on Friday, 09 July 2021, criminals targeted several spaza shops resulting in loss of life and loss of property. Quick police response to curb further attacks resulted in police assisting other shops to close and some shop owners were also escorted out of the area for fear of their own safety. Public Order Police (POP) and the Anti-Gang Unit (AGU) remained in the area to ensure stability and any further acts of criminality.

The motive for the attacks are suspected to be criminal in nature and investigations are continuing.

Police are investigating the robberies and murders as isolated incidents and are appealing to the communities to assist them in tracing and arresting those suspects that are involved in these heinous crimes.
